Reliable thermodynamic data are available for a multitude of materials. Since data on true thermodynamic driving forces are available, the kinetic data are reduced to the mobilities of the elements in the various structures. They are also available for many substances and phases.
At present there exist three different approaches focusing on different aspects: (a) the sharp interface concept with local equilibrium at the moving boundary (DICTRA), (b) the phase field method with a diffuse interface allowing for a treatment of morphological evolutions like dendritic solidification (MICRESS), (c) the meanfield treatment of multicomponent, multi-phase precipitation using the concept of maximum entropy production (Onsager’s extremum principle), including finite interface mobilities and large deviations from local equilibrium (MatCalc).
It is the aim of this seminar
• to present these approaches in detail,
• to show their excellent predictive capability,
• to demonstrate how to work with the software. This will be done interactively by particular case studies which include steels, Ni-base alloys, Al-alloys.
The seminar addresses materials engineers and scientists in research and development departments in industry and at Universities.
